Embodiment 1

[0047] Example 1 : This track slab is used for independent right of way, mainly used to bear the load of trams and provide urban greening at the same time.

[0048] Such as figure 2 As shown, the prefabricated track slab does not need the necessary sleepers and fasteners on the traditional track slab, and adopts a non-prestressed reinforced concrete structure. The prefabricated track slab is placed on the foundation that meets the requirements of the elastic modulus, assembled and laid along the line, and prefabricated track slabs of different specifications and sizes are laid on different road sections, such as straight lines and curved sections; the track slab is reserved with slots for greening , can achieve the effect of urban greening, consistent with the surrounding environment.

Embodiment 2

[0057] Example 2 : This track slab is mainly used for sharing the right of way, and bears the load of trams and cars at the same time.

[0058] Such as image 3 As shown, in order to enhance the structural bearing capacity, the prestressed reinforced concrete structure is adopted. Grouting holes, water collection tanks, pre-embedded adjustment rods, hoisting parts, steel plates, drainage pipes, etc. are reserved for the track slab; asphalt, concrete or other materials consistent with the road surface can be poured on the surface of the prefabricated track slab to be flush with the road surface.

[0059] In this example:

[0060] 1. This track slab is a rail embedded track slab. It is suitable for the section where the rail uses 59R2 grooved rail and is filled with polymer composite materials to lock the rail.

Abstract

The invention discloses a prefabricated embedded type rail plate which comprises prefabricated rail plate body. The prefabricated rail plate comprises a reinforced concrete plate, a rail bearing groove, an embedded steel plate and a reserved port. The rail bearing groove is a structure that a steel rail is embedded into the prefabricated rail plate. The reinforced concrete plate comprises a prestress structure and a non-prestress structure. The embedded steel plate is welded with reinforced steel bars in the reinforced concrete plate. A greening groove opening is reserved on the upper surface of the rail plate, or a pavement layer is positioned on the upper surface of the rail plate. The prefabricated embedded type rail plate is completely different from a rail plate manufactured in site and is prefabricated in factorization standard and installed in a module mode in site. The rail plate is simple in structure, small in maintenance, green and environmental-friendly, reduces effects of engineering construction on existing traffic to the maximum degree, simplifies construction technologies, enhances operability and improves construction speed.

Description

technical field [0001] The invention relates to a track slab, in particular to an embedded track slab which is prefabricated in a factory and modularly installed on site, and belongs to the technical field of urban rail transit. Background technique [0002] As an urban public transportation system, modern trams are being vigorously developed around the world. With the revival of international trams, we are familiar with trams again, and high-tech elements have been integrated into contemporary trams.
